Transaction 425c367ba8516342ad24da218da59daba7c347a62a3dba1002639640518c0952

1 Input
2 Outputs
  • 425c367ba8516342ad24da218da59daba7c347a62a3dba1002639640518c0952:0
  • value  6730806
    address  1YBUE4RgxdxFoFvvttAxWceTfMiKASYzd
  • 425c367ba8516342ad24da218da59daba7c347a62a3dba1002639640518c0952:1
  • value  204133494
    address  3CoVvURvRGfVNEQW65o589BQEp8uqguShm